Abstract

Sanitary protection of water bodies means a set of measures (legislative, organizational, economic, planning, scientific, technological, sanitary-technical) that ensure such a state of water resources that makes it possible to use them for household and drinking water supply of the population, bathing, physical culture, therapeutic and recreational purposes, and also preserves important water bodies importance in the formation of the microclimate of populated areas and their landscape and architectural expressiveness. In other words, it is the protection of water bodies from sources of pollution.
